How Circular Economy Solutions Can Be Used to Promote Green Industrial Practices

The concept of the circular economy is gaining traction across various industries as businesses seek to adopt more sustainable practices. By focusing on the lifecycle of products and resources, circular economy solutions can significantly promote green industrial practices. This article unpacks how these solutions can be integrated into industrial settings to reduce waste, conserve resources, and enhance environmental sustainability.

One of the primary principles of the circular economy is resource efficiency. Industries can implement strategies that maximize the use of materials, ensuring that products are designed for durability and easy recycling. This not only minimizes waste but also reduces the need for virgin materials, leading to lower energy consumption and greenhouse gas emissions. By embracing resource efficiency, companies can align their operations with green industrial practices while also cutting costs.

Another effective circular economy solution is the shift towards closed-loop supply chains. In a traditional linear model, products are manufactured, used, and then disposed of, leading to increased waste and resource depletion. Closed-loop systems, on the other hand, focus on recycling and reusing materials multiple times. For instance, companies can establish take-back programs that encourage customers to return used products for refurbishment or recycling. This not only reduces landfill waste but also creates a sustainable flow of materials back into the production process.

Moreover, innovative technology plays a pivotal role in promoting circular economy solutions. Industries can leverage advanced technologies such as artificial intelligence, the Internet of Things (IoT), and blockchain to improve product tracking and resource management. These technologies can provide valuable data on resource usage and waste generation, enabling companies to make informed decisions that enhance their sustainability efforts. For example, IoT sensors can monitor energy consumption in real-time, allowing industries to optimize their operations and reduce environmental footprints.

Collaboration is another crucial aspect of implementing circular economy solutions. Companies can partner with suppliers, customers, and other stakeholders to create a more sustainable business ecosystem. For example, by collaborating with suppliers on material efficiency and waste reduction strategies, businesses can bolster their green initiatives and drive industry-wide change. Cross-industry collaborations can also pave the way for innovations that promote sustainability, such as developing new, eco-friendly materials or technologies.

Education and awareness are essential for the successful adoption of circular economy practices. Companies should invest in training programs that educate employees about sustainable practices and the benefits of a circular economy. When employees understand their role in promoting sustainability, they are more likely to engage in practices that support green industrial operations, such as reducing waste and adopting energy-efficient methods.

Lastly, regulatory support and consumer demand are pivotal in driving the shift towards a circular economy. Policymakers can incentivize green industrial practices by establishing regulations that support recycling, waste reduction, and sustainable resource management. At the same time, as consumers become more eco-conscious, their demand for sustainable products increases, pushing companies to adopt circular economy practices to remain competitive.
